New top and installers needed
It happened. I was trying to get one more top down drive before the season ended and my rear window has split. I’m looking for recommendations for installers in the Baltimore/Columbia MD area.

You should get new cam cover bolts. Therapy are...
You should get new cam cover bolts. Therapy are relatively inexpensive and have been updated too. The new bolts have micro encapsulation coating to help stop leaks.

You may have a fault in your central locking...
You may have a fault in your central locking system due to a damaged wire/connector or hooking things up with the seat out. Durametric or PIWIS is the only way you can read the codes and clear them.
